> I plan on using reFind to dual boot although I wouldn't mind eliminating OS
> X in it's entirety and just starting from scratch. Is this possible or
> feasible
...yes, but you no longer need to use things like ReFit/reFind to
manage the EFI boot control (well, wrt installing Debian 7 you don't &
I imagine that's so in Debian derivatives) ; grub2 can now handle the
EFIboot/GPT shuffle by itself, and you can end up with something like
my 11,2 iMac, which goes straight(*) to the grub2 bootloader screen
(which also has entries for OSX in 32/64bit flavors & an entry for
winxp (also installed to that drive) - works fine...
(*)..that is, >after> the apple roms play the familiar boot-chime ;
apparently that really has nothing to do with the EFI boot standard at
all, and so you're always going to hear that on initial powerup no
matter which boot loader is used ;)
